Martial, patron du Château de Limoges, ou l'appropriation par le pouvoir bourgeois d'un apôtre ducal (XI-XVI siècle).

Saint Martial, evangelist and first bishop of Limoges, was the object of a cult attested in the sixth century, initially maintained by a community of clerics from the cathedral, then from 848 onwards, at the instigation of the Carolingian power, within a Benedictine abbey of major influence in the W...
